This week, Kate has the story of a time in the late 1800's when newcomers to Haliburton County needed a cow for all it provided to help their family survive, but couldn't afford one. The answer? Cow rentals. Plus, Paul talks about how early baseball was so popular in Canada that it easily could have become our national sport. Canada's adoption of baseball was, in many ways, ahead of the US.
Kate Butler is the Director of the Haliburton Highlands Museum. Paul Vorvis is the host of the Your Haliburton Morning Show 7 - 9 a.m. Fridays on Canoe FM 100.9 and streaming on your devices. Haliburton County is in cottage country about 2 1/2 hours north of Toronto. You can contact us at timewarp@canoefm.com
